Dr Frank Konstantin Cabernet Sauvignon 2001

This wine was eaten beside a nice big prime rib. As this was the first meal after we started our week long bike ride, I figured the protein of the meat would be good for me. With a big slab of beef like that, I needed a wine that could stand up to the meat and had some backbone. I was very impressed with Dr. Frank's Cab Sauvignon. It had a great smell. It made the hairs on the back of my neck stand up. The taste was very full as well. It gave me a nice warm feeling inside after I drank it. It did have a touch of an acidic after taste. Nothing drastic, but it was there. I would drink this wine again and I'd drink it with meat.
